Dumpster rental guidelines
When you want to rent a dumpster in Park Valley to use at your house, it's a great idea to keep several guidelines in mind. First, determine the size dumpster which will work best for your job. Temporary dumpsters typically come in 10, 20, 30 and 40 yard sizes. Next, consider the placement of the dumpster on your property. Recommendations call for you to provide a place that is twice the width and height of the container. This may ensure appropriate height and space clearance.
The price you are quoted for the container includes a one time delivery and pick-up fee, together with standard fees for disposal, fuel and tax. You ought to also understand that you can just fill the container to the top; no debris should be sticking out. As the homeowner, you should also check with your local city or municipality to find out if a license is expected to set the container on the street.

Roll Off Dumpster vs. Dumpster Tote
Dumpster totes may offer an option to roll of dumpsters. Whether this option works well for you, however, will depend on your endeavor. Consider these pros and cons before you decide on a disposal alternative that works for you.
Roll Off DumpstersIt's hard to conquer a roll off dumpster when you have a large project that'll create plenty of debris. Most rental companies comprise dropping off and picking up the dumpster in the prices, so you can avoid additional fees. Roll off dumpsters generally have time restrictions because companies need to get them back for other customers. This really is a possible downside if you're not good at meeting deadlines.
Dumpster TotesDumpster totes are often convenient for small jobs with free deadlines. In the event you do not want lots of room for debris, then the bags could work well for you. Many businesses are also pleased to allow you to maintain the totes for so long as you want. That makes them useful for longer jobs.
30 yard dumpster measurements in Park Valley
If you rent a 30 yard dumpster, you will be getting a container that can carry 30 cubic yards of waste or debris. Your 30 yard container will measure about 22 feet long by 8 feet wide by 6 feet high. These numbers could vary slightly determined by the construction dumpster sizes company in Park Valley you pick. A 30 yard dumpster will carry between 9 and 15 pickup truck loads of waste, so it's a good choice for whole-dwelling residential cleanouts in addition to commercial cleanup projects.
Examples of projects that would generate enough waste for a 30 yard container include:
- A leading dwelling addition
- Construction of a new dwelling
- A garage demolition
- Entire-dwelling window or siding replacement (for a small- to medium-size dwelling)
The weight allowance for a 30 yard dumpster will range from 2 to 8 tons (4,000 to 16,000 pounds). Be sure to do not exceed this weight limitation or you could face overage charges.

What You Should Expect to Spend on your Dumpster Rental in Park Valley
The amount of money that you spend renting a dumpster in Park Valley will depend on several variables.
The size of the dumpster is a major consideration that may impact your rental fees. Smaller dumpsters are almost always cheaper than bigger ones.
The period of time that you need to keep the construction dumpster sizes in Park Valley will also influence the cost. The the more time you keep the dumpster, the further you can anticipate to pay.
Services are another consideration that could impact your overall cost. Many businesses include services like dumpster drop off and pick up in their prices. Some companies, however, fee for all these services. That makes it important for you to ask about any hidden fees.
Eventually, they will need to pay higher prices for disposing of particular stuff. In case you want to add tires or appliances to the dumpster, for example, you can expect to pay slightly more.
Selecting the most effective dumpster for your job size
Picking the top dumpster for your job is an important aspect of construction dumpster sizes in Park Valley. Should you choose a dumpster that is too small, you won't have enough room for your debris and waste, which means you will have to schedule extra trips. If you choose one that is too big, you will save time, but you will waste money.
Should you call a construction dumpster sizes business in Park Valley and describe the job for which you desire a dumpster, they can recommend the finest size. Their years of experience mean they generally get it just about right. A 10-yard dumpster typically works well for moderate-sized cleaning projects and modest remodeling jobs. A 20-yard dumpster is the best option for large home cleaning projects and moderate-sized renovation projects, while a 30-yard dumpster has higher walls that are perfect for a house cleanout or remodeling jobs on a big house. 40-yard dumpsters are massively large and are used only on the largest projects such as new construction.
